Nick Kyrgios to make ATP return at Australian Open tune-up

Nick Kyrgios
Photo by: Geoff Burke-Imagn Images

Australia’s Nick Kyrgios will make a rare appearance in an ATP Tour match when he takes the court as a wild-card entry in the Brisbane International next month.

Kyrgios is set to play Aryna Sabalenka of Belarus, the defending U.S. Open women’s champion, in an exhibition match next Sunday at Dubai.

Ankle and knee injuries have limited Kyrgios in recent years, including just five singles matches in 2025. He has worked as an analyst for ESPN and the BBC in the interim.

Kyrgios is expected to receive a wild-card entry into January’s Australian Open. His only grand slam appearance since 2022 was a first-round loss at the Australian Open to open 2025.

A Wimbledon finalist in 2022, Kyrgios’ world ranking has plummeted to No. 673. A winner of seven career ATP Tour titles with 206 match victories, Kyrgios was ranked as high as No. 13 in October of 2016.
